Variable statique dans une méthode
Bonjour,
existe-t-il un moyen de définir une variable "statique" dans une méthode afin qu'elle ne soit pas recrée à chaque appel de la méthode (comme en C avec static) ?
Sinon est-ce que c'est possible que cela soit géré au niveau de la JVM ou alors la seule solution est-elle de définir une variable membre de la classe ?
Ex :
Code:
1 2 3 4 5 6
| public class ClassA {
public void run() {
Vector v = ClassBStatique.methodeRetournantUnVecteur();
...
}
} |
Code:
1 2 3 4 5 6 7
| public class ClassA {
private Vector v;
public void run() {
this.v = ClassBStatique.methodeRetournantUnVecteur();
...
}
} |
Merci d'avance.